Category 1 Bio Hazards
The most severe of all bio hazard situations, a category 1 is a major incident with multiple victims, who may have suffered various injuries. The event and its repercussions are in evidence over a large area and require many biohazard cleaning crews for a prolonged period of time in order to address. Significant resources will be required in order to eliminate any visual or bacterial remnants of the event.
Examples of category 1 incidents:
- Train crashes
- Plane crashes
- Bomb blasts
- Large-scale road traffic accidents

Category 1 biohazards must be attended by a bioengineer with a Primary Qualification. A bio first aider with a Secondary Qualification can assist in decontamination, but only under supervision of a bioengineer.
